Transaction 631c498c1201c156884cd354ffeeb030910df44c4f6463d4709fb2a43a8babe9
2 Input
2 Outputs
- 631c498c1201c156884cd354ffeeb030910df44c4f6463d4709fb2a43a8babe9:0
- 631c498c1201c156884cd354ffeeb030910df44c4f6463d4709fb2a43a8babe9:1
value 74506
address 38KA4WMseCJUGVMxFy5Xa7fv3ZgrychdEK
value 1969
address 1C8b621o3udH3N5iCAcnmgTrD9BfXZdXNv